Methods for annotation of genome sequences

A variety of methods are available for annotation of the whole genome sequences of an organism. Most of these methods involve extensive use of computers, which make a new area of research called bioinformatics, dealt with in the next. For instance a number of softwares (gene finders) are available to identify all possible open reading frames (ORFs), which may be the possible genes, often described as candidate genes.
